The single-stage double-suction centrifugal pump in our unit has deep-groove ball bearings of type 6330 at its outer ends, with these bearings mounted side by side. Previously, it was lubricated with oil; last week the lubricant was changed to grease, specifically butter. After running for a week, the maximum temperature reached 60 degrees. But when I opened the bearing housing today, I found that almost all of the grease had been flung out. Is there any way to solve this problem? The pump speed is not high either, at 970 revolutions per minute.

The bearings of a single-stage double-suction centrifugal pump are lubricated with grease. A concave groove is designed at the inner diameter of the bearing cover, and appropriate wool felt is placed in this groove to prevent the lubricant from leaking out; this is indeed a reliable solution.
